The UNS N06025 Alloy Steel Sheet Plate is easy to fabricate, weld, and machine. This makes Inconel 602CA Plate an ideal choice for manufacturers who require a material that is easy to work with and can be customized to meet specific requirements.

 

ASME SB168 UNS N06025 Plate is commonly used in the manufacture of heat exchangers, pressure vessels, and gas turbines. The ASTM B168 UNS N06025 Sheet is also used in chemical reactors, valve bodies, and piping systems in chemical processing industries.

What is more about Inconel 602CA Plate?

Inconel 602CA (UNS N06025 / W.Nr. 2.4633) is the most oxidation resistant/high strength nickel alloy available. Alloy 602 CA is a high-carbon nickel-chromium-iron alloy with additions of the micro-alloying elements titanium and zirconium together with aluminum and yttrium. The 602 CA sheet is normally supplied in the solution-annealed condition with an oxidized or descaled surface.


The Inconel 602CA plate is characterized by excellent high-temperature creep properties. The UNS N06025 plate is capable of extreme temperature use up to and beyond 2200°F (1200°C). For thermal processing applications where minimal product contamination is necessary, the oxidation/scaling resistance of Alloy 602 CA plate is extremely desirable. A high chromium content, along with aluminum and yttrium additions, allows the W.Nr. 2.4633 coil to develop a tightly adhering oxide scale. The UNS N06025 Coil also possesses very good high temperature corrosion resistance and carburizing and oxidizing/chlorinating media as well as under metal dusting conditions.

Applications

Radiant tubes

Furnace muffles

Rotary and shaft furnaces

Kiln rollers and other furnace installations

Glass pot for melting radioactive waste

Methanol and ammonia synthesis

Hydrogen production

Reformers in the chemical and petrochemical industries

Components in automotive exhaust systems

Glow plugs for diesel engines
